Susan Alexandra is a New York City based accessories brand created by designer Susan Korn, known primarily for its hand beaded bags, jewelry, and playful home goods. The brand operates out of NYC and emphasizes handmade production, with pieces crafted by hand in the city, which the company highlights as a way to support local, sustainable jobs. Susan Korn launched Susan Alexandra after working in fashion and gaining attention for her distinctive beaded handbags; she serves as the brand’s creative director, designer, and owner.
In 2024, Susan Alexandra expanded into fragrance with "Glorious," its first official scent, created in collaboration with perfumer Marissa Zappas. The perfume is presented as an extension of the brand’s colorful, whimsical aesthetic, tying the world of accessories and jewelry to scent and marking the brand’s entry into fine fragrance. This move positions Susan Alexandra as an indie lifestyle and accessories label that now uses fragrance as another medium within its creative universe.
The brand maintains its own ecommerce site, susanalexandra.com, and is stocked by fashion and lifestyle retailers such as Anthropologie, Lisa Says Gah, and others, reinforcing its positioning in the contemporary, trend driven niche of the market. While fragrance is currently a small part of the business, its development is closely linked to the brand’s existing visual identity and New York centric story.

Susan Alexandra began strictly as an accessories and jewelry brand, building a following around its beaded bags and handmade NYC production. As the label matured, it added homeware and collaborations and ultimately extended its universe into fragrance with Glorious, using scent as another expression of its existing visual and cultural language. Future development is likely to involve more lifestyle products and potentially additional scents that stay close to the brand’s colorful, New York centric identity.
At this stage Susan Alexandra is an accessories first indie label with a nascent fragrance arm, best suited to buyers who treat perfume as part of a fashion look rather than a standalone olfactory hobby.
